Home services
A homeowner with water on the floor does not wait for a callback. They work down the search results until somebody answers. Every minute your phone rings out is a job going to the next listing.

Insurance agencies
Insurance leads are rarely exclusive. The same person filled in the same form on an aggregator and it went to you and to several other agencies at the same second. Whoever reaches them while they are still holding the phone gets the conversation.

Real estate
An agent's working day is structurally incompatible with instant response. Showings, inspections, closings — the hours where you cannot answer are the hours portal enquiries and sign calls arrive.

B2B outbound & agencies
An SDR's output is conversations, and almost everything between conversations is waste: dialling, ringing, voicemail, wrong number, gatekeeper. Agencies feel it twice, because the waste is billed to a client.
